Understanding Coupling Stainless Steel Fittings An Essential Component in Modern Industries


In the realm of piping and plumbing systems, the coupling fittings play a pivotal role in connecting various sections of pipes to ensure a seamless flow of fluids. Among the different materials used for these fittings, stainless steel has emerged as the material of choice for many engineers and contractors. This article delves into the significance, advantages, and applications of coupling stainless steel fittings.


What Are Coupling Stainless Steel Fittings?


Coupling fittings are components used to connect two pipes, allowing the transfer of fluids and gases with both efficiency and durability. These fittings can be threaded, welded, or flanged, depending on the application requirements. Stainless steel coupling fittings are specifically crafted from stainless steel, a corrosion-resistant alloy that contains chromium, and often nickel and molybdenum. This composition not only enhances durability but also provides resistance to rust and staining, making stainless steel an ideal option for various environments.


Advantages of Using Stainless Steel Coupling Fittings


1. Corrosion Resistance One of the most significant advantages of stainless steel is its resistance to corrosion. In environments exposed to moisture, chemicals, and varying temperatures, stainless steel fittings maintain their structural integrity over time, reducing the likelihood of leaks or failures.


2. Strength and Durability Stainless steel fittings exhibit exceptional tensile strength, making them suitable for high-pressure applications. Their robust nature enables them to withstand mechanical stress and harsh conditions without compromising performance.


3. Hygienic Properties Stainless steel is non-porous and easy to clean, which is why it is widely used in industries such as food and beverage, pharmaceuticals, and biotechnology. The hygienic properties ensure that no contaminants can reside on the surface, making it a safe choice for sensitive applications.


4. Temperature Resistance Stainless steel coupling fittings are capable of withstanding extreme temperatures without losing their mechanical properties. This characteristic is vital in applications where hot liquids or gases are transported.


5. Aesthetic Appeal Beyond functionality, stainless steel fittings offer a sleek and modern appearance, making them desirable in architectural applications where visibility is a factor.

Applications of Coupling Stainless Steel Fittings


Coupling stainless steel fittings find their applications across various industries, including


- Oil and Gas In the oil and gas industry, stainless steel couplings are used in pipelines to transport fuel and other materials. Their durability and resistance to harsh chemicals are especially important in these settings.


- Water Treatment The water treatment industry utilizes stainless steel fittings for piping systems due to their non-corrosive properties, which help in maintaining water purity and quality.


- Pharmaceutical Industry Stainless steel is the material of choice for pharmaceutical plants, where hygiene is paramount. The ability to easily clean and sterilize these fittings is crucial to maintaining compliance with health regulations.


- Food and Beverage In food processing plants, stainless steel couplings ensure that there is no contamination, and their ability to handle pressures and temperatures is essential for operations involving cooking, mixing, and bottling.


- Construction In construction, stainless steel fittings are often used for plumbing, heating, and air conditioning systems. Their long-term reliability and minimal maintenance requirements make them a cost-effective solution.
